BLS metro-level wage data places Tax Examiners and Collectors, and Revenue Agents pay in Southside Virginia nonmetropolitan area at a median of $49,660 per year ($23.88/hr/hour), drawn from the OEWS May 2025 release for this Metropolitan Statistical Area. Compared to the national median of $62,370, Southside Virginia nonmetropolitan area pays 20% below, which typically tracks with a lower local cost of living or smaller specialized-employer cluster. Approximately 90 tax examiners and collectors, and revenue agentss are employed across the Southside Virginia nonmetropolitan area MSA in SOC 13-2081.
The Southside Virginia nonmetropolitan area pay distribution spans from $38,680 at the 10th percentile to $63,230 at the 90th — a 1.6× spread that reflects experience tenure, specialization, employer size, and the difference between public-sector, nonprofit, and private-sector compensation inside the metro. The 25th percentile sits at $47,420 and the 75th at $55,260, so half of Southside Virginia nonmetropolitan area-based tax examiners and collectors, and revenue agentss earn within that middle band.
